ubuntu - 如何组合两个 ffmpeg 命令 - 添加模糊条和添加 Logo 和字幕?

标签 ubuntu ffmpeg

我运行以下两个 ffmpeg 命令行来创建带有模糊条、 Logo 和字幕的视频。

  • 添加模糊条
    ffmpeg -i input.mkv -lavfi "[0:v]scale=iw:iw*3/4,boxblur=luma_radius=min(h\,w)/40:luma_power=3:chroma_radius=min(cw\,ch)/40:chroma_power=1[bg];[bg][0:v]overlay=(W-w)/2:(H-h)/2,setsar=1,crop=h=iw*3/4" blur_bar_added.mkv  
    
  • 添加 Logo 和字幕
    ffmpeg -i blur_bar_added.mkv -i logo.png -filter_complex "[1][0]scale2ref=iw*0.15:ow/mdar[wm][v];[v][wm]overlay=W-w-5:5,ass=input.ass" output.mkv
    

  • 我想知道如何将它们结合起来运行一次。提前致谢。

    最佳答案

    利用
    ffmpeg -i input.mkv -i logo.png -lavfi "[0:v]scale=iw:iw*3/4,boxblur=luma_radius=min(h\,w)/40:luma_power=3:chroma_radius=min(cw\,ch)/40:chroma_power=1[bg];[bg][0:v]overlay=(W-w)/2:(H-h)/2,setsar=1,crop=h=iw*3/4[v];[1][v]scale2ref=iw*0.15:ow/mdar[wm][v];[v][wm]overlay=W-w-5:5,ass=input.ass" output.mkv
    logo scale2ref 和 overlay 的过滤器在主视频合成之后进行。

    关于ubuntu - 如何组合两个 ffmpeg 命令 - 添加模糊条和添加 Logo 和字幕?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/56265403/

    相关文章:

    video - 将 FFMPEG : How to do a Scene Change Detection? 与时间码一起使用?

    video - ffmpeg在特定时间在mp4上覆盖png

    r - 安装软件包 R (Ubuntu)

    android - 如何将 Qt 4.8 移植到 Android 平台

    ffmpeg - 如何将章节添加到 ogg 文件?

    php - 使用 PHPVideoToolkit 将 MP3 转换为具有单个/多个图像的视频作为视频

    linux - 将只读驱动器安装为写入驱动器

    ubuntu - cunit pkg-config 配置中缺少版本

    ruby-on-rails - 如何在 ubuntu 16.04 中将 ruby​​ 从 2.0.0 更新到 2.2.2?

    video - FFmpeg - 使用宽高比更改视频的分辨率